Omnicom Posts ‘Better-Than-Expected’ Q4 Results

By Kiran Aditham 

Sir Marty isn’t the only smiling from his holding company’s 2010 results as John Wren’s Omnicom, parent company of BBDO, DDB, TBWA, Goodby, you get the idea, reported that Q4 global revenue rose 10 percent to nearly $3.6 billion, up from $3.27 billion the year before.

The new global revenue tally tops Wall Street analysts’ estimates of $3.44 billion. Meanwhile, revenue from its U.S. business alone rose nearly 13 percent to $1.84 billion. As far as fourth-quarter 2010 net income goes, Wren & Co. racked up $246.5 million, compared with $229.6 million in 2009. Fiscal year total? $827.7 million.

Wren seems positive enough, telling those in on the earnings call, “We believe our 2010 results demonstrate significant progress. As we look into 2011 and beyond, we feel confident in how we’re positioned. We’re excited by the growth prospects we see around the globe.”
